Norm Sousa is an actor, writer and comedian from Toronto, currently living in Los Angeles. He is currently co-starring in the Amazon Prime series “Patriot”. He was also a writer, producer and performer for Fox Sports Live on FS1. Norm is best known as the host of Never Ever Do This At Home (Discovery Channel, Spike TV) and Too Much Information (Super Channel). Previously he worked at The Score television network head writing and co-hosting the daily sports comedy show called The Break as well as hosting the daily WWE podcast The Aftermath Daily Dose.
Norm is the founder of the sketch comedy duo punchDRYSDALE as well as alumni of the Canadian Comedy Award winning sketch comedy troupe, The Sketchersons. Norm performs regularly at Comedy Bar, Canada’s home for independent comedy. He’s been seen on such television programs as Odd Squad, Warehouse 13, Much Music’s Video On Trial, CMT Hits & Misses, Hotbox and Comedy Bar the webseries.
